第一章Java语言概述
一、DOS命令
常用的dos命令
- dir:列出当前目录下的文件及文件夹
- md:创建目录
- rd:删除目录
- cd:进入指定目录
- cd…:退回到上一级目录
- cd\:退回到根目录
- del:删除文件
- exit:退出dos命令行
常用快捷键
- ⬅ ➡:移动光标
- ⬆ ⬇:调阅历史操作命令
二、Java技术体系平台
三、Java语言特点
-
特点一:面向对象
两个基本概念:类、对象
三大特性:封装、继承、多态
-
特点二:健壮性
吸收C/C++的优点,但去掉了影响程序健壮性的部分(如指针、内存的申请与释放),提供了一个相对安全的内存管理和访问机制
-
特点三:跨平台性
跨平台性,通过Java语言编写的应用程序在不同的系统平台上都可以运行。
原理:只需要在运行Java应用程序的操作系统上,先安装一个Java虚拟机JVM即可。由JVM来负责程序在系统中的运行。
四、JDK、JRE、JVM关系
五、Java语言的环境搭建
六、第一个Java程序
步骤一:编写
public class Test{
public static void main(String[]args){
System.out.println("Hello World!");
}
}
步骤二:编译
有了Java源文件,通过编译器将其编译成JVM可以识别的字节码文件
在该文件目录下,通过Javac编译工具对Test,java文件进行编译
如果程序没有错误,没有任何提示,但在当前目录下会出现一个Test.class文件,该文件称为字节码文件,也是可以执行的Java程序。
步骤三:运行
七、注释
/*
1.
java的注释方式
单行注释
多行注释
文档注释
2.
单行注释和多行注释的作用
①对写好的程序进行解释说明,增加文章的可读性,方便自己,方便别人
②对写的代码进行调试,找出bug
3.
特点:
单行注释和多行注释不参与编译
4.
文档注释的使用
注释的内容可以被JDK提供的工具Javadoc所解析,生成一套以网页形式体现的该程序的说明文档
5.
多行注释是不可以嵌套使用的
*/
/**
文档注释
@author luzing
@version V1.0
这是我的第一个Java程序!
*/
public class HelloJava
{
public static void main(String[] args) {
//单行注释
/*
多行注释
*/
System.out.println("Hello java!");
}
}
八、第一个Java程序的总结
/*
1.
第一个Java程序的总结
编写:我们将编写的Java代码保存在以“.java”结尾的源文件中
编译:使用Java.exe命令编译我们的Java源文件。格式:javac 源文件名.java
运行:使用java.exe命令解释运行我们的字节码文件。格式:java 类名
2.
在一个java源文件中可以声明多个class。但是,只能最多有一个类声明为public的。
而且要求声明为public的类的类名必须与源文件名字相同。
3.
程序的入口是main()方法。格式是固定的。
4.
输出语句:
System.out.println(); 先输出数据然后换行
System.out.print(); 只输出数据
5.
每个执行语句都以“;”分号结束
6.
编译的过程:编译过程中,会生成一个或多个字节码文件,字节码文件与生成类名一致
*/
class HelloChina{
public static void main (String[] args){
System.out.println("Hello,World!");
}
}